Poetry 1: "Spring Dawn" Tang Meng Haoran
Sleeping sickness in spring unconsciously broke the morning, and the chirping of birds disturbed my sleep.
How many flowers fall after a stormy night.
Interpretation: In spring, it's dawn before I know it. It's the chirping birds that disturb my deep sleep. Last night, the wind and rain kept falling, and I don't know how many beautiful spring flowers were blown down.
Appreciation: The whole poem expresses Meng Haoran's love and a feeling of cherishing spring, and expresses the poet's good mood of loving and cherishing spring.
Poetry 2: "Delighting in Rain on a Spring Night" Don Du Fu
Good rain knows the season, when spring comes. Sneak into the night with the wind, moisten things silently.
The wild path is dark, and the river is bright. Look at the red and wet place, the flowers in Jinguancheng are heavy.
Interpretation: Good rain seems to pick the season and come in the spring when everything is born. With the gentle breeze, it quietly enters the night and moistens everything on the earth in detail. Dark clouds covered the fields and paths, and only a small fire on a fishing boat by the river gave off a ray of light, which was particularly bright. When you come in the morning, the wet soil must be covered with red petals, and the streets and alleys of Jinguancheng must be a colorful scene.
Appreciation: This poem mainly describes the beauty of spring night rain moistening everything, and enthusiastically eulogizes the timely moistening of spring rain. Expressed the poet's love and praise for the selfless dedication of the spring night drizzle.
